Recovery of biomass and merchantable timber volumes twenty years after conventional and reduced-impact logging in Amazonian Brazil

Volumes of merchantable species were reduced by 21% after RIL and 31% after CL.

Timber volume recoveries were substantially higher after RIL than after CL.

Extreme droughts substantially reduced biomass and timber recovery rates and stocks.

Merchantable species suffered lower mortality after droughts than other species.
